About the RCH Foundation's Pink Ribbon 5K
The course starts at the Orangeburg Arts Center, inside Edisto Memorial Gardens, and heads into the surrounding neighborhood along roads that run parallel to the Edisto River. The pavement rolls gently, with a few modest rises scattered through the route. Dogs are not permitted, but strollers are.
Packet pickup runs the evening before the race at a medical annex building on the edge of a hospital campus, with race-morning pickup available as well. The finish-line ceremony includes age-group awards and a costume contest, which fits the Halloween timing and draws some creative entries from runners and spectators alike.
